Calocephalus brownii

Wed, Oct 8th, 2025, created by Brian Whipker

Here is a greenhouse view of plants being grown for fall color in Germany.  It is called gitterkraut in German, which translates as latticeweed.  In North America, Proven Winners has a section called "Silver Bush”. A potential plant to add a different texture and feel to the garden?
